Symbianメモ VA_LIST,VA_STARTについて
VA_LISTで受けた可変引数リストはPrintfで直接使用は出来ないみたい。
FormatListを使うしか駄目なのか...。

void VAtest::PrintFormat( TRefByValue aFormat, ... )
{
VA_LIST list;

VA_START( list, aFormat );
PrintFormat( aFormat, list );
VA_END( list );
}

void VAtest::PrintFormat( TRefByValue aFormat, VA_LIST aList )
{
gConsole->Printf( aFormat, aList ); // NG

TestData.FormatList( aFormat, aList ); // OK(TestDataはTDes系の何か)
gConsole->Printf( TestData );
}

ほしいけど高いわ!

スポンサーサイト
[2007/04/04 23:31] Tips | トラックバック(0) | コメント(0) | @
| ホーム | 次のページ>>

Amazonおまかせリンク

Amazonサーチ

ダイエットクラブ

検索フォーム

RSSリンクの表示

リンク

このブログをリンクに追加する

ブロとも申請フォーム

この人とブロともになる

QRコード

QR

あし@